一、控件的使用 模仿市面上app的手势解锁功能,实现的小控件,将控件封装到了一个UIView上 二、核心原理技术 1、触摸事件 (1)UIView的触摸三个触摸响应事件:开始、移动、结束 (2)CGRectContainsPoint 判断触摸点的位置 2、Quartz2D绘图 (1)drawRect ...
分类:
其他好文 时间:
2016-04-10 17:41:35
阅读次数:
155
最近项目中需要用到一些视图的某些边界设置为圆角,比如指定一个长方形view,需要设置其左边为圆形,所以就封装一个类来实现指定边界的圆角 1,首先创建一个继承于UIView的分类(由于项目中我需设置一个button的圆角, 所以命名为Btn) 2.在接口文件中设置接口 这里参数:distance 为需 ...
分类:
其他好文 时间:
2016-04-09 15:19:08
阅读次数:
235
关于UIView的userInteractionEnabled属性 如果父视图为ParentView包含一个Button,如果再ParentView上添加子视图ChildView,且ChildView盖住了Button,那么Button就得到不响应了,为了让Button响应,可以设置ChildVie ...
分类:
其他好文 时间:
2016-04-09 10:46:20
阅读次数:
184
两种设置背景图片方法 // UIView *navigationbarTitleTupian =[[UIView alloc]initWithFrame:CGRectMake(0, 0, 40, 30)]; // UIImageView *imageTitleTupian =[[UIImageVie ...
分类:
其他好文 时间:
2016-04-09 10:39:08
阅读次数:
124
UIView属性 1.alpha 设置视图的透明度.默认为1. // 完全透明 view.alpha = 0; // 不透明 view.alpha = 1; 2.clipsToBounds // 默认是NO,当设置为yes时,超出当前视图的尺寸的内容和子视图不会显示。 view.clipsToBou ...
分类:
其他好文 时间:
2016-04-09 09:17:38
阅读次数:
163
键盘的出现于隐藏(解决键盘弹出时会覆盖文本框的问题,代码实现) #import "ViewController.h" #import "UIView+FrameExtension.h" // 可以自己写,以后用着方便 #define kDeviceHeight [UIScreen mainScree ...
分类:
其他好文 时间:
2016-04-08 09:04:56
阅读次数:
213
键盘的出现于隐藏(代码实现) 1、通知案例: #import "ViewController.h" #import "UIView+FrameExtension.h" // 可以自己写,以后用着方便 #define kDeviceHeight [UIScreen mainScreen].bounds ...
分类:
其他好文 时间:
2016-04-08 09:03:24
阅读次数:
222
详细可参考:http://www.tuicool.com/articles/BjMrQne ...
分类:
移动开发 时间:
2016-04-07 20:18:53
阅读次数:
179
1.UILabel 1> 概述 UILabel (标签): 是显示本的控件。在App中 UILabel 是出现频率最高的控件 UILabel 是 UIView 子类,作为子类 般是为了扩充父类的功能UILabel扩展了文字显示的功能, UILabel 是能显示文字的视图。 2> 创建UILabel的 ...
分类:
移动开发 时间:
2016-04-07 00:55:27
阅读次数:
301
iOS开发系列--让你的应用“动”起来 --iOS核心动画 概览 在iOS中随处都可以看到绚丽的动画效果,实现这些动画的过程并不复杂,今天将带大家一窥iOS动画全貌。在这里你可以看到iOS中如何使用图层精简非交互式绘图,如何通过核心动画创建基础动画、关键帧动画、动画组、转场动画,如何通过UIView ...
分类:
移动开发 时间:
2016-04-06 13:31:32
阅读次数:
429